Gustave Doré (1832-1883) was a prolific illustrator renowned for his evocative wood engravings depicting biblical narratives like ‘David Shows Saul How He Spared His Life.’ Characterized by meticulous detail, tonal shading achieved through hatching and crosshatching techniques, and a striking depiction of the ravine setting—this artwork exemplifies Doré’s Romantic style.
